Antigening Techniques and Strategies

1. Prioritize your tasks:.

By identifying and prioritizing the most important tasks, you can ensure that your time and energy are directed towards activities that align with your goals and yield the greatest results.

Make a to-do list and categorize tasks based on their urgency and importance.

2. Break tasks into manageable chunks:.

Large tasks can often feel overwhelming, leading to procrastination and decreased productivity. Break them down into smaller, more manageable tasks that are easier to tackle.

This not only boosts motivation but also allows for better time management as you can allocate specific time periods to each task.

3. Create a conducive environment:.

Your physical surroundings play a significant role in your ability to focus and work efficiently. Ensure that your workspace is organized, free from distractions, and equipped with the necessary tools and resources.

Personalize your environment to promote a positive and inspiring atmosphere.

4. Minimize distractions:.

Identify and eliminate or reduce distractions that hinder your concentration and productivity. This could include turning off social media notifications, putting your phone on silent, or finding a quiet space away from noisy environments.

Consider using productivity apps or website blockers to limit access to time-wasting websites during work hours.

5. Practice time blocking:.

Time blocking is a technique that involves dividing your day into specific blocks of time assigned to specific tasks.

By scheduling dedicated time slots for different activities, you can maintain focus, avoid multitasking, and ensure that each task receives sufficient attention. Be sure to include breaks in your schedule to recharge and prevent burnout.

6. Avoid multitasking:.

Contrary to popular belief, multitasking actually reduces productivity. Our brains are not designed to perform multiple tasks simultaneously. Instead, focus on one task at a time and give it your undivided attention.

Completing one task before moving on to the next allows for better concentration and higher quality output.

7. Take regular breaks:.

Taking short breaks throughout the day can actually increase your productivity. It allows your brain to rest and recharge, reducing the likelihood of mental fatigue and enhancing your ability to stay focused.

Engage in activities that promote relaxation and rejuvenation, such as stretching, deep breathing exercises, or going for a walk.

8. Practice mindfulness:.

Mindfulness involves being fully present and engaged in the current moment. By practicing mindfulness, you can train your mind to stay focused on the task at hand, minimize distractions, and improve your overall productivity.

Incorporate mindfulness techniques, such as meditation or deep breathing exercises, into your daily routine.

9. Set realistic goals:.

Setting realistic and achievable goals helps maintain motivation and provides a clear direction for your efforts. Break larger goals into smaller milestones and celebrate each achievement along the way.

This not only boosts morale but also provides a sense of progress and fulfillment.

10. Maintain a healthy work-life balance:.

Achieving a productive day does not mean sacrificing your well-being or neglecting other areas of your life.

It is essential to maintain a healthy work-life balance by setting boundaries, allocating time for self-care, and engaging in activities outside of work that bring joy and fulfillment. Remember that a rested and rejuvenated mind is more efficient and productive.
